Using a Key Programmer

Modern key fobs are more than just act as keys. They communicate with the vehicle to get it started and open the rear hatch and more. To accomplish this they must be programmed to work together.

All automobile dealerships, auto makers and auto locksmiths can provide key programming. However, you can do it yourself if you have the right equipment.

What is a key developer?

A key programmer is a tool used to recode the transponder in the key of a truck or car key programing key or fob. This is needed when a new fob or key has to be programmed. This process is typically required when a fob or a key is stolen or lost. The device essentially reprograms the digital signature on the chip inside the key to match that of the vehicle, and allows it to start.

Some vehicles are equipped with electronic immobilizers that stop theft by preventing the engine from running without the proper key. The system checks whether the fob or key is digitally signed. If it does not then the system will shut down. This kind of system has been found to be effective in reducing automotive theft and is now required for a variety of models of cars by the manufacturer.

The majority of these anti-theft systems are controlled by a module installed in the vehicle's engine, instrument cluster, or ignition lock. In certain instances these systems require specific keys that are programmed by experts to function with the antitheft system. This is typically performed by a dealer or locksmith who uses computer.

It is possible to reprogram certain keys and fobs by yourself but it isn't recommended until you are an experienced technician in the field. The reason is that a poorly programmed key can cause the vehicle to fail to run, not start, or even be completely destroyed. The majority of automakers have a very precise procedure for programming keys.

If you are planning to add key programming to your service offerings it is recommended you get an LSID (Locksmith Service ID). This credential grants you access to an encrypted database of product information as well as keys and immobilizer codes via the NASTF's Secure Data Release Model. This access lets you quickly and easily program cut and program car key test a new keys for customers. Additionally, it gives you important support and documentation that will assist you in your day-to-day business operations.

How do I program the key?

Key programmer devices can be used to reprogram the keys of your car. It reads the information from the microchip in your key and then write new data to the chip. This will permit you to use the key and will ensure it works correctly. However, the procedure of using a key programmer can be somewhat complicated and requires some technical expertise to use. Therefore, before attempting to do this on your own it is recommended to first consult an expert locksmith or locksmith for guidance.

You can also buy an online key programmer and have it professionally programmed for less than you would pay to have a dealer do the job for you. You should be aware that not all key programmer products will work with your car. Before you purchase it is important to determine if the item is compatible with your vehicle.

The majority of the time, you will need to have your key fob reprogrammed by a dealer. This is because the key fob will have to be programmed with the specific data for your vehicle's anti-theft system. Dealers will usually need the VIN number of the car key programer to do this, and they charge a fee. You could be able reduce the cost by providing the dealer a copy of your title which is available through the DMV in most states.

You can also change the programming of your car's keys when you already have a functioning key. This method is known as the master key method and it is applicable to certain vehicles to program an additional key. For instance, if you are driving a GM vehicle, simply insert your working key into the ignition and switch it on until the security light turns off. Once that happens then you can remove your working key, and then insert the new one to program it.

You can also buy a specialized EEPROM key programmer which is a more expensive but more effective way to program car keys. However this is a more advanced technology that requires taking the programing car keys apart and reading the information from the microchip within the key. This type of programming should only be carried out by certified automotive technicians who have years of experience in electronic repairs.

Which key programmer is right for me?

It all comes down to the type of work you do and what you need from your key programmer. If you're an auto locksmith, you might need a key programmer that covers the broadest range of vehicles, such as the Smart Pro or Autel IM608 Pro. They're designed to perform everything from read/write on the key to ECU programming and even some OE level programming.

There are simpler options for mechanics who don't need the whole apparatus. One of these is the Xtool Pad3 tablet key programmer.
